Queen’s amazing gift to Princess Beatrice on her 30th birthday

What are grandmas for!

The Queen allowed royal outcast Fergie back into the fold as Princess Beatrice celebrated her 30th birthday at Balmoral.

Advertisement

Her Majesty was guest of honour as Bea invited her family and close friends to the Scottish castle last Wednesday.

Prince Philip – who can’t stand being in the same room as Prince Andrew’s ex-wife – was absent from the dinner party.

But around 20 other guests, including Bea’s sister Eugenie and her fiance Jack Brooksbank, feasted on salmon and a chocolate birthday cake made by royal chefs, washed down by champagne and fine wines.

 

Advertisement
princess beatrice
(Credit: Getty)

The bash was low-key compared to Bea’s infamous 18th party at Windsor Castle in 2006 when 400 revellers, dressed for a Victoriantheme masked ball, got through $700,000 of booze and canapes.

A royal insider told The Sun: ‘Beatrice invited close friends as well and they stayed in lodges on the estate which are rented out to the public at other times of the year.’

‘It was a fantastic experience for Bea’s friends to sleep on the estate, but of course meeting the Queen was the icing on the cake.

Advertisement

‘It was a fantastic night and after the Queen had retired Bea and her friends were able to enjoy a few drinks into the early hours, but the most wonderful thing was the Queen was there.’
